In Bands do BK, Sam Sumpter explores Brooklyn from the unique perspective of the bands who live it and love it. Equal parts oral history, guidebook, and music-fan memoir, Sumpter shares behind-the-scenes stories, sound bites, and recommendations on places to visit from hundreds of featured interviewed bands-a hot slice of New York City indie chronicling the people and places that define it.

Based on Sumpter's popular music blog, Bands do BK supports local Brooklyn musicians while sharing new ways to explore and enjoy the borough.
